Branford

Alright people, the freshly-tanned faces of the Branford intramural hordes are back in the hiz-ouse and ready to carry the bFa mantle across the finish line. After an extremely successful winter season that saw the good guys climb back into the top half of the Tyng standings, we're gearing up to keep the momentum going this spring.

Coed softball has got the right stuff. After narrowly avoiding a forfeit to Saybrook, when Just-in-"time" Vaughn '02 joined the three girls needed to actually make the Branford squad "coed," the Swingers began swinging for the fences. After being penalized for tardiness and being forced to spot the 'Brugians four runs, Branford was edged 8-7. With God Quad roomies Dr. K '00 and "I've got so" Manny "skills" Caixeiro '00 holding down the mound and third base this season, this game may be the only notch Branford suffers in the loss column.

How's Branford ultimate frisbee, you ask? Okay, so maybe you didn't ask, but we'll tell you anyway. This traditionally strong squad returns big-time performers such as Juan Foster-Keddie '00 and Joanna "It's like `meanders' without the `e'" Manders '01. After losing in the playoffs the last two seasons, these guys are dying to go all the way. We've also got big plans for coed soccer. After a successful '99 campaign, the squad has returned most of its talent, has added some fresh new faces, and plans on kicking both you and the ball around this season.

So the warning is now officially given to the cocky colleges ahead of us in the standings. While you guys scratch it out amongst yo'selves, don't be surprised if we pick a few of you off. In fact, expect it.
